How Does Down Syndrome Affect Speech and Language Development? Children with Down Syndrome are likely to experience specific differences in how they develop communication skills. While every child is different, there are some common patterns: - Delayed expressive language – many children understand more than they can say. - Reduced speech clarity – this can be due to low muscle tone (hypotonia), differences in oral structure, and hearing issues. - Slow vocabulary growth – it can take longer for children with Down Syndrome to build and use new words. - Grammar and sentence structure – this often develops later than in typically developing children. - Memory difficulties – challenges with auditory memory can make it harder to learn and recall spoken information. - Social communication strengths – many children with Down Syndrome are social and enjoy interacting, even if their language is still emerging.
It’s important to remember that every child is an individual. Not every child will show all of these characteristics, and progress can vary hugely. Why Work With a Specialist Speech and Language Therapist? We believe that working with a therapist who has in-depth knowledge of Down Syndrome makes a huge difference. Our specialist therapist: - Has personal experience supporting a family member with Down Syndrome, bringing empathy and insight into every session. - Has extensive professional experience delivering therapy to children with Down Syndrome across a range of settings, including homes, nurseries, schools, and groups. - Uses approaches tailored specifically to the learning profile of children with Down Syndrome, including: - Visual support (e.g. pictures, symbols, objects) - Makaton signing to support understanding and expression - Repetition, rhythm, and routines to help learning stick - Strategies that reduce pressure and build confidence - Works closely with families and settings to make sure strategies are used consistently across the week – not just in therapy.
